The story:
just ordered some stuff for my DSM/ 2.0l 6Bolt from my favourie vendor..and asked him if he can check BW s300 91/79 turbo in T4div.. he said will see tommor let you know..second day received email with words he can... so I asked him again..is it real BW unit not missmatched BEP piece. I donīt want get BEP turbo..If you canīt find other than BEP I go with Full race..even its harder get it over sea to Europe..he said no its BW unit from BW dealer.. I said okay going with.. Iam overseas so its really pain find place/vendor who cares all the stuff you need..imagine take care on shipping prices on clutches..turbos ..and other heavy parts over sea to Europe..then take care on all customs things..So I was happy i get all parts on one place..

Today received my packages and hell there was BEP box...from this time I feel cus read lotta threads people talking do not put your hands on BEP BW turbos..I donīt have any experience with it , donīt wanna say BEP is crap.. Iam just reading and searching on lotta forums..and found BEP turbos are falling to fail...

check out those pics..and tell me if there is any sign this turbo was parted on pieces and then reassembled at BEP.. signs like various colors on blades..different nuts.. etc
Heard BEP clipped ex wheels to match T3..they grind O.D. of ex wheel..??or what does it mean.. with that said Iam scared my ex wheel got some grinding on side of blades too..when look into ex outlet..

anyways meassured my turbo and I got
66.1mm C In
91.4mm C Ex

79.8mm Ex In
73.5mm ex ex

I know there is BEP label on center cartridge...so "it is BEP unit" but in plastic bag the turbo camed found alu pin..so my theory is BEP just opened that plastic bag..drilled out old BW label...and put on BEP label/badge..
and reship in BEP box...
secondly just put out comp side..and there was some sealant in the threads of the screws..same red color as is on Oil inlet 90°flange/adapter Means to me BEP never opened Comp cover...so they didnīt loose nut on turbo shaft..Turbo should be okay/untouched in BEP Hope so..

next question..as for Oiling..wanna use my old 4AN ss line with earl oil filter ,feeded from my 6Bolt head with oem oil press valve in head. Read Geoff recommended 4AN with 0.05" or 0.035" restrictor cus BWs are engineered for low oil..


Any input will be great/ you know peace of mind.. If you canīt trust the part you put in..than its BAD..thats how I feel it esp wanna push it up to 43PSI on E85..

Originally Posted by silver fly
what borg-warner would be recommended/suitable for an evo 9 stock block and head with kelford cams without springs...somewhere in the 450-500 hp range..
EFR 7670 1.05 a/r is my recommendation for this type of setup. It is always a good idea to get stiffer valvesprings, but other than that i think you would be very pleased with this. I plan to use this on my Evo 8, stock bottom end, for a while (have too many other projects going on, dont want to build this motor yet)
